Radical Numerics is an artificial intelligence research lab dedicated to developing general biological intelligence and generative genomics models. Headquartered in San Francisco, California, the company builds multimodal platforms capable of reading, writing, and engineering biological sequences across DNA, RNA, and proteins. Its technology aims to accelerate biopharmaceutical research, enhance early disease diagnostics, and establish robust biodefense capabilities.

About Us

Radical Numerics is an AI research lab building general biological intelligence. Our mission is to master the code of life, and our purpose is to reduce human suffering.

Our team created Evo, and started the field of generative genomics. Our work was featured on the cover of Science, and presented by our CEO on the main stage of TED2025. Evo was used to create the first AI gene therapy tool CRISPR-Cas9, and the first AI whole genome from scratch. Evo 2, featured in Nature, is the largest fully open source AI project across any domain.

Radical Numerics is bringing the rigor of distributed systems, model architecture, and numerics research to the challenges of biology. We’ve redesigned the foundation model training stack to turn the world’s raw scientific data (e.g. biological sequences, experiments, and physical processes), into intelligible, generative models that can expand and accelerate what humanity can understand, design, and cure.

The same generative breakthroughs that enable life-saving cures also lowers the barrier to creating engineered threats and AI-generated bioweapons. We believe these forces are inseparable. Radical Numerics was founded to develop both the power to design and the responsibility to defend.

About the Role

As a Member of Technical Staff, Distributed Systems at Radical Numerics, you will design, build, and operate the data center & cloud environment that powers our large-scale training and inference. You will deliver high-performance, reliable, and cost-efficient compute so our researchers can move fast at scale, turning frontier infrastructure into the foundation for the next generation of biological world models.

This role is ideal for someone who combines distributed systems, deep operational instincts and has an interest in modern machine learning. You should care about how every layer of the cluster affects research velocity: provisioning and capacity, scheduling and multi-tenancy, storage and lineage, communication overhead, observability, and the reliability of long-running jobs across thousands of accelerators.

What You'll Do

  • Operate and automate large GPU clusters. Own provisioning, imaging, and capacity planning across large distributed compute systems, with a focus on uptime, utilization, and cost efficiency.

  • Build a unified compute interface. Write software that abstracts cluster management and presents a single, ergonomic interface for training and inference, so researchers spend their time on science rather than infrastructure.

  • Extend scheduling and orchestration. Adapt systems like Kubernetes or Slurm for topology-aware placement, preemption, quotas, and fair-share multi-tenancy across competing workloads.

  • Maximize throughput and hardware efficiency. Profile and tune performance across the stack, including communication patterns, memory efficiency, custom kernels, compilation paths, and systems instrumentation, to ensure training compute is used effectively.

  • Improve reliability and recovery. Establish standards and mechanisms for robustness and error recovery, including monitoring, fault tolerance, checkpointing, and incident analysis for fast-moving research infrastructure.

  • Build reliable storage and artifact paths. Design durable paths for datasets, checkpoints, and logs, with clear retention and lineage that support reproducible, large-scale experimentation.

  • Collaborate across research and engineering. Partner closely with model researchers and training scientists to unblock large-scale runs, advise on parallelism and performance trade-offs, and design systems that support new scientific directions rather than constrain them.
